为了账号安全,请及时绑定邮箱和手机立即绑定

Ajax----getJSON(url,args,function(data){});

Ajax----getJSON(url,args,function(data){});

菜的 2017-04-22 09:38:55
/**getJSON函数*/<!DOCTYPE html><html><head><meta charset="UTF-8"><title>Insert title here</title></head><body><h1>People</h1> <a href="file/helloAjax.js">hello</a> <div id="text">xixi</div></body><script type="text/javascript" src="http://libs.baidu.com/jquery/2.0.0/jquery.js"></script><script type="text/javascript"> $(function(){ $("a").click(function() { //使用getJSON方法    处理Ajax var url = this.href; var args={"date":new Date()}; $.getJSON(url,args,function(data){ var name = data.people.name; var age  = data.people.age; var favorite = data.people.favorite; $("#text").empty().append("<h2>name:"+name+" age:"+age+" favorite:"+favorite+"</h2>"); }); return false; }</script></html>/** * helloAjax.js */{ "people":[{ "name":"li", "age":11, "favorite":"apple" }]}问题描述:代码执行到getJSON处出错
查看完整描述

1 回答

?
qq_infinite

TA贡献14条经验 获得超10个赞

你的目标url是helloAjax.js,getJSON的目标应该是json,比如$.getJSON('test.json', function(data){}),你把文件的后缀名改为json应该可以了

查看完整回答
1 反对 回复 2017-04-26
  • 菜的
    菜的
    json格式就是以js结尾 然后我改了,依然有错误
  • 1 回答
  • 0 关注
  • 2054 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信